What happens to my mail after I close my account?

Updated over 2 months ago

Even after you close your account, there are a few important steps to take:


1. Notify Your Senders

Be sure to inform your contacts of your new mailing address.
USPS does not forward mail from Commercial Mail Receiving Agencies (CMRAs) like US Global Mail. That means we can’t redirect it—and USPS won’t either.


2. We Still Receive Your Mail for 6 Months

By federal regulation, we’re required to accept mail on your behalf for up to 6 months after account closure—even though your account is inactive. USPS rules prohibit us from refusing, returning, or re-mailing your items without new postage.

After 6 months, we will no longer accept mail in your name.
